acer_wireless_projectorShould you go with a wireless projector? Read about the pros and cons before making your decision.

More and more projectors are going wireless and getting free of any cable connection. A wireless connection to the image source can give you some flexibility but there are still some challenges.

Advantages

There are definitely some advantages to going wireless and they include:

  • Without the need of a cable connecting it to the source, you have more flexibility of location.
  • The projector is easier to install.
  • There is a tidier look without cables.
  • No signal loss over longer distances.
  • Easier to switch between multiple PCs or MACS. This can be ideal in a business setting where there is more than one presenter.
  • Presenters can move around the room since they don’t need to be close to the projector.

Disadvantanges

While the technology is rapidly gathering momentum in the projector marketplace, there are still some significant drawbacks to wireless projectors that include:

  • Projectors are limited to the bandwidth offered by the connection. A weak signal means a delay between the projector and source.
  • There is always going to be a slight delay as the projector first waits for the wireless signal and then interprets it. While this won’t effect straightforward presentations, animated images will be effected and make appear to be out of synch.
  • Full motion video can’t be shown in real time. This can be a major drawback in educational or artistic presentations.
  • If your signal is extremely weak or fluctuates you may need to install a wireless USB WiFi dongle.
  • You may need to go with a different brand altogether. Epson is now selling a WiDi projector, which has the projector connected to the Epson WiDi Transmitter eliminating any transmission delays.
  • You will need to encrypt the signal for security reasons. You usually choose 64-bit or 128-bit encryption. This is going to also slow down the display refresh as the laptop and projector have to do more work to encode and decode the signal.
  • Wireless Animation and video are greatly limited by bandwidth on business or educational projectors but now present for home cinema projectors producing reliable 1080p resolution video.

As the market continues to grow and expand, many of these issues are sure to be addressed. Is wireless for you or are you going to wait?

Hitachi CP-X4014WN projector

Here’s how to replace the Hitachi CP-X2510 projector lamp

Keep your projector working at its best by installing a genuine Hitachi CP-X2510 projector lamp. Your Hitachi CP-X2510 projector uses the Hitachi DT01021 projector lamp. Only an OEM authentic replacement projector lamp will keep your projector working.

Tracking Hitachi CP-X2510 projector lamp

Keep track of the Hitachi CP-X2510 projector lamp life so you’ll know when to replace the projector lamp. Watch for these signs that indicated the projector lamp is reaching its end of life:

  • The Power and Lamp Indicators will begin blinking.
  • Color tone on the screen may also appear weak or washed out.
  • Picture has poor color quality.

Install the replacement projector lamp

Before installing the replacement Hitachi DT01021 follow these important safety tips:

  • Turn off the Hitachi CP-X2510 projector.
  • Unplug the power cord.
  • Allow the projector to cool for at least 45 minutes. It should be cool to the touch. This projector works using high heat and there is danger you can be burned.
  • NOTE: If the projector is mounted on the ceiling, don’t stand underneath the projector while opening the cover.

Hitachi_CP-X2510_projector_lamp_Hitachi_DT01021_cover

  • Loosen the screw (marked by arrow) of the lamp cover and then slide the lamp cover to the side to remove it.
  • Hitachi_CP-X2510_projector_lamp_Hitachi_DT01021_remove_cover
  • Loosen the 3 screws (marked by arrow) of the projector lamp, and slowly pick up the lamp by the handles. Be careful not the bang the lamp.

NOTE: The Hitachi DT01021 projector lamp contains mercury and must be recycled properly. Do not throw it in regular garbage.

Hitachi_CP-x2510_Install_projector_lamp_Hitachi_DT01021_remove

  • Insert the new lamp, taking care not to touch the actual bulb. Oil in your fingers will cause a dark spot on the lamp when it heats up.
  • Tighten the 3 screws of the Hitachi DT01021 projector lamp that were loosened to remove the old projector lamp.
  • Hitachi_CP-X2510_projector_lamp_cover_install
  • Slide the lamp cover back in place and firmly fasten the screw of the lamp cover.
  • Turn on the projector and set the lamp timer

To reset the projector lamp timer:

Reset the projector lamp time only when you have replaced the lamp so the Hitachi CP-X2510 projector can properly track the lamp life. Otherwise you run the risk of using the lamp beyond its lamp life. Hitachi_CP-X2510_reset_lamp_timer_hitachi_DT01021

  • Press the MENU button
  • Scroll down to the GO TO ADVANCED MENU option. Press ENTER
  • Scroll down to the OPTION menu in the left column and press ENTER.
  • Scroll down to LAMP TIME. Press ENTER To make a dialogue field appear
  • Scroll up to the RESET option on the dialogue box.
  • The lamp setting will be set to zero.

VPL-GH10_projectorHow to replace the Sony VPL-GH10 projector lamp

Our guide shows you how to install a replacement Sony VPL-GH10 projector lamp with easy step-by-step instructions.

Buy authentic

Don’t settle for anything but the best for your Sony VPL-GH10 projector and install an authentic projector lamp. Don’t get caught with a counterfeit lamp. Keep your projector working properly and invest in an authentic projector lamp.

Find this lamp on Amazon from these authorized dealers:

When to replace?

When the this Sony VPL-GH10 projector lamp projector lamp is reaching end of life, the Lamp light will flash red in 3 second intervals. The message “Please replace the Lamp/Filter” will also start flashing on screen. If the projector lamp dims change it immediately. Sony recommends replacing the air filter at the same as replacing the lamp.

Replacing the Sony VPL-GH10 Lamp and Air Filter

Sony_VPL-GH10_Sony_LMP-H201_projector_lampBefore installations preparations:

  • Unplug the AC power cord on the Sony VPL-GH10 projector.
  • Your Sony VPL-GH10 projector uses the Sony LMP-H201 projector lamp. Before installing the lamp, let the projector cool for at least 40 minutes. It should be cool to the touch. Don’t rush the cooling as these projectors operate using extremely high temperatures and you run the risk of a serious burn.
  • The projector lamp cover is on the bottom of the projector so you will need to turn it over. Put down a soft cloth on a flat surface to prevent the projector getting scratched. Turn the projector over gently. Don’t lean on the projector and make sure the surface is flat and stable.
  • Using a Philips screwdriver, loosen the screw holding the projector lamp cover in place. Slide the projector lamp cover. Put it to one side.

Sony_VPL-GH10_Sony_LMP-H201_remove_projector_lamp_screwLoosen the 3 screws on the Sony LMP-H201 lamp using a Phillips screwdriver. Grab the wire handle on the Sony LMP-H201 projector lamp and gently pull the lamp straight out. Take care not to bang the lamp as you can cause the bulb to break.

NOTE: The Sony LMP-H201 projector lamp contains mercury and should not be thrown into regular garbage. Recycle this lamp!

Sony_VPL-GH10_Sony_LMP-H201_remove_projector_lamp

To finish the projector lamp installation:

  • Remove the packaging from the new Sony LMP-H201 projector lamp.
  • Lift up the handle and slowly lower the Sony LMP-H201 projector lamp into the projector.Sony_VPL-GH10_insert_Sony_LMP-H201_projector_lamp
  • Push it in securely until it reaches the end.
  • Tighten the three screws on the lamp.
  • Also don’t touch the actual bulb in the new lamp as oily fingerprints can burn a black spot on the lamp when it heats up.
  • Slide the lamp cover back onto the Sony VPL-GH10 projector.
  • Close the projector lamp cover and tighten the screws.
    Remember to install the lamp cover properly as the projector will not turn on if the cover is loose or not installed correctly.

Replacing the Sony VPL-GH10 air filter

201_remove_projector_lamp_aor_filter

  • Remove the filter holder. The air filter will be inside the holder. Don’t touch the fan inside as this can damage the projector.
  • Remove the old Sony VPL-GH10 filter and put it to one side. Attach the new air filter so that is fits into the 10 claws properly on the holder.Sony_VPL-GH10_Sony_LMP-H201_remove_projector_lamp_cover
  • Aligning the air filter with the shape of the filter holder will make it easier to install.
  • Be sure to put the air filter holder back into the projector aligned up properly. If not, the projector will not turn back on!
  • Wipe off any dust from the ventilation intake holes using a soft cloth. Put the projector back in its original position

Resetting the Sony VPL-GH10 projector lamp timer

Sony_VPL-GH10_Sony_LMP-H201_rese

  • To reset the projector lamp timer, plug the AC power cord back into Sony VPL-GH10 projector.
  • Using the remote, scroll down to the Setup Menu.
  • Press Enter.

Sony_VPL-GH10_Sony_LMP-H201_reset_projector_lamp_timer

  • A Lamp Setting message will appear asking you if the projector lamp has been replaced.
  • Click on Yes.
  • You will see a confirmation message and the Projector Lamp Timer will be automatically reset to zero.
  • See the number of hours left on your lamp by going to the Information Menu

  Replace the Optoma HD143X projector lamp using this guide

With its wide screen format the Optoma HD143X projector is perfect for 3D gaming or HD viewing. The Optoma HD143X projector lamp will need to be changed after 15,000 hours of use.

Find this lamp on Amazon:

AWO Original Bulb Inside BL-FP240G / SP.7AZ01GC01 / BL-FP210A / BL-FP210B Replacement Lamp with Housing for OPTOMA DH350 EH334 EH335 EH336 EH337 HD143X HD144X HD270e HD27e WU335 WU337 HD28DSE DH1012

Why buy authentic?

Counterfeit lamps have a variety of problems including:

Buy an authentic projector lamp in order to keep your Optoma HD143X projector working properly while protecting your health and safety .

When to replace

When the Optoma HD143X projector lamp life is reaching end of life, you’ll see a warning sign appear on screen.

Replace the lamp immediately when you see this warning signs. Using the lamp beyond its recommended hours can result in the lamp exploding inside the projector. Watch for these other signs that the lamp may be reaching it’s end of life:

  • the Lamp LED flashing red
  • poor colour quality
  • image has deteriorated

Installing a new projector lamp

Your Optoma HD143X uses the BL-FP240G projector lamp. Follow these important safety tips before installing a new projector lamp

  • Switch off the power to the projector by pressing the Power/Standby button.
  • Allow the projector to cool down for at least 30 minutes. If should be cool to the touch. The Optoma HD143X runs at a high temperature and you can burn yourself badly if you don’t allow the projector to cool down.
  • Disconnect the power cord.

Remove the old lamp

  1. Use a screwdriver to loosen the screw holding the projector lamp cover in place.
  2. Remove the lamp cover and place to one side.

Optoma_projector_HD143X_replace-lamp

3. Loosen the screw holding the lamp in place.

4. Lift the wire handle on the lamp.

5. Unplug the lamp cord connecting it to the projector.

6. Carefully lift the lamp out of the projector. NOTE: This projector lamp contains mercury and should not be thrown into regular garbage. Recycle this used lamp!

Install the new lamp:

  • Gently place the new lamp into into the Optoma HD143X projector making sure not to touch the actual bulb. Oil from your fingers will burn black spots onto the lamp when it heats up.
  •  Connect the lamp cord to the projector outlet.
  • Tighten the lamp screw.
  • Connect the lamp cord.
  • Put the wire handle in place.
  • Close the lid. Tighten the cover screw.
  • You are now ready to reset the lamp timer.

Reset the Optoma HD143X projector lamp timer

Your Optoma HD143X comes equipped with an automatic projector lamp timer that tracks the number of hours left for the lamp. Each time you change the lamp you need to reset the lamp timer. Failure to do so may cause the projector to use the lamp over the recommended period of time resulting in the lamp exploding.

To reset the lamp timer:

  • Press MENU
  • Select Setup
  • Select Lamp Settings
  • Select Lamp Reset
  • Select Yes

NEC_NP62_projectorHow to change the NEC NP62 projector lamp

Buy authentic!

The first thing to do is buy an OEM replacement NEC NP62 projector lamp. Your NEC NP62 projector uses the  projector lamp. Avoid the cheaper generic lamps with their shorter lamp life and toxic materials. They are prone to explosions and often damage the sensitive electronics in your NEC NP62 projector.

Note: These instructions can also be used with the NEC NP61 projector

When to replace

It’s time to replace the NEC NP62 projector when the following signs appear:

  • After your lamp has been operating for 2500hours (up to 3500 hours in ECO mode) the LAMP indicator will blink red.
  • The message: THE LAMP HAS REACHED THE END OF ITS USABLE LIFE. PLEASE REPLACE THE LAMP will appear.
  • colour looks off
  • picture is faint or has deteriorated

Find the lamp sold on Amazon by these certified sellers:

Changing the NEC NP62 projector lamp

NOTE: You must change the cooling pump when you change the projector lamp

Follow these important safety instructions before installing the new NEC NP09L projector lamp

  • turn off the NEC NP62 projector.
  • unplug the projector from its power source.
  • unplug the power cable.
  • wait until the projector is cool to the touch to avoid getting burned.

Place the projector on a soft cloth and turn it over to access the lamp cover on the bottom.

NEC NP62_projector_lamp_ NEC NP09LP_remove_lamp_coverLoosen the screw holding the lamp cover in place. The screw is freewheeling so will not come out of the cover.

NEC NP62_projector_lamp_ NEC NP09LP_loosen_lamp_screwsLoosen the two screws holding the NEC NP09L projector lamp in place. These screws are also freewheeling so will not come out of the lamp. Lift up the wire handle and use it to gently plug the lamp out of the projector.

NOTE: Your NEC NP09L projector lamp projector lamp should be properly recycled because it contains mercury.

NEC NP62_projector_lamp_ NEC NP09LP_interlock_solution

If after removing the lamp the black packing ring is stuck inside the projector manually remove it from the

post.

NEC NP62_projector_lamp_ NEC NP09LP_insert_new_lampInsert the new lamp taking care to line it up properly making sure it clicks into the socket. Tighten the two screws on the lamp.

NEC NP62_projector_lamp_ NEC NP09LP_reattach_lamp_coverReattach the lamp cover and tighten the screw to hold it in place.

You must also replace the cooling pump!

Replacing the cooling pump

NEC NP62_projector_lamp_ NEC NP09LP_remove_cooling_pump_screwLoosen the screw holding the cooling pump into place. This is also a freewheeling screw that will not come out.

NEC NP62_projector_lamp_ NEC NP09LP_remove_connectorRemove the cooling pump cover.  Inside the projector, small contact area of the connector should be kept clean of dust or debris. Clean it manually is there is anything blocking the area.

NEC NP62_projector_lamp_ NEC NP09LP_new_pumpAlign the tabs on the cooling pump cover with the guide on the inside of the projector cabinet.

NEC NP62_projector_lamp_ NEC NP09LP_cool_pump_cover_screwTighten the screw on the cooling pump. You can now reset the lamp timer.

Reset the lamp timer

Once the NEC NP09L projector lamp has been replace you need to reset the lamp timer for the NEC NP62 projector since you want it to accurately track the lamp life.

Clear usage hours and reset hours

  • Plug in the power cored into the wall outlet.
  • Turn on the projector.
  • From the MENU select RESET.
  • Choose CLEAR LAMP HOURS.
  • A confirmation message appears.
  • Select YES.

Epson PowerLite 1222_projectorWhen to replace the  Epson PowerLite 1222 air filter?

The Epson PowerLite 1222 air filter is an important part of helping to keep your projector working properly. It keeps out the dust and dirt from getting inside  but also helps the air circulate so your projector doesn’t overheat. Clean air filters can help your projector lamp last longer.

Cleaning the Air Filter and Vents

Epson_PowerLite_ 1222_clean_air filterCleaning the air filters should be a regular part of your projector maintenance  but it you forget you will see an onscreen message telling you to clean them. Follow these steps:
1. Turn off the projector and unplug the power cord.
2. Gently remove the dust from the Epson PowerLite 1222 air filterusing a small vacuum designed for computers or a very soft brush (such as a paintbrush). DON’T use canned air since this leaves a flammable residue in the projector. The canned air can also push dust into the projector’s sensitive optics and damage them.
3. If the filters are very blocked with dust you can remove them to clean both side. DON’T use any water, detergent or cleaning solutions on the filter.
4. If there is too much dust or if the Epson PowerLite 1222 air filter is damaged, you will need to replace it. After cleaning the air filter, you may also see a message telling you to clean or replace it

Find this air filter on Amazon:

OEM Epson Projector Air Filter: PowerLite 1222, 1224, 1263W, 1264, 1284

Replacing the air filter

Epson PowerLite 1222_replace air filter_lid
You can replace the Epson PowerLite 1222 air filterwhile the projector is mounted to the ceiling or placed on a table.
1. Turn off the projector and unplug the power cord.
2. Carefully open the air filter cover.

 

 

 

Epson_PowerLite_1222_remove_air_filter
3. Pull the Epson PowerLite 1222 air filter out of the projector.
Note: Air filters contain ABS resin and polyurethane foam so need to be disposed properly. Don’t thrown them into regular garbage.

 

 

 

Epson_PowerLite 1222_install_new_air_filter4. Place the new Epson PowerLite 1222 air filter in the projector as shown and push gently until it clicks into place.
5. Close the air filter cover.

 

Also check the projector lamp life. Often the lamp needs to be replaced at the same time as as the filter.
